The Annual Meeting of Postgraduates in Ancient History (AMPAH) provides students with the opportunity to share their research and network with their peers.

The upcoming edition will be held in Barcelona and will be hosted by the School of Geography and History of the University of Barcelona (UB).

The University of Barcelona

Ranked among the top 50 in the 2020 QS World University Rankings, the University of Barcelona is a world-class academic institution focused on the study of the Ancient World, particularly the Classical period.

An institution with history

The Universitat de Barcelona was founded in the mid 15th century, becoming the 4th oldest university in Spain.

From 1714 to 1837 the institution was closed by the Bourbon dynasty after the War of the Spanish Succession. After this long period, the poor condition of the building and the inadequacy of the facilities forced the rector, Víctor Arnau, to request a new building, which was commissioned to the architect Elias Rogent in 1859.

The School of Geography and History

The Faculty of Geography and History of the University of Barcelona was created in 1974 as a result of the reorganization of the former Faculty of Philosophy and Arts located in the Historic Building.

In 2006, it was relocated to the Raval Campus, in the historic centre of Barcelona, and since then the School of Geography and History has offered to its students a great variety of undergraduate and postgraduate programs in fields such as Anthropology, Archaeology and History, as well as in Art History and Geography.
